Comment dois-je désinstaller / supprimer Adobe Flash Player dans Ubuntu?

9

J'ai essayé de supprimer Adobe Flash Player avec la ligne de commande, mais sans succès. J'ai désactivé les deux plugins Flash Shockwave dans Firefox, mais je ne peux pas le supprimer.

Que devrais-je faire?

Je vous remercie.

N pair
la source
1
Eh bien, comment l'avez-vous installé?
Depuis le site Web d'Adobe, car je n'ai pas trouvé de moyen de le faire avec la ligne de commande ...
N Même
Vous pouvez l'installer à partir des référentiels partenaires si vous les activez, puis vous pouvez l'installer de manière normale. Alors, avez-vous téléchargé le .debfichier, puis vous l'avez utilisé sudo dpkg -iou quelque chose? Quel était le nom du package / fichier?
Non. Lorsque je l'ai téléchargé à partir du site Web, j'ai activé le canal logiciel xenial-partner
N Even
J'ai téléchargé l'APT pour Ubuntu 10.04+
N Même

Réponses:

15

Dans le cas où vous l'avez installé à l'aide d'Apt, exécutez ceci pour trouver le nom du package:

dpkg --get-selections | grep -v deinstall | grep flash | awk '{ print $1 }'

Ensuite, vous pouvez désinstaller le package en

sudo apt-get purge package-name

Dans le cas où vous avez copié le plugin dans les plugins Firefox, supprimez-le simplement de là.

PulseJet
la source
Cette commande se séparera chaque paquet sur la nouvelle lignedpkg --get-selections | grep -v deinstall | grep flash | awk '{ printf $1; printf "\n" }'
Дмитрий Архипенко
2

Ouvrez le gestionnaire de paquets synaptique -> trouver flashplugin-installer-> Marquer pour suppression complète -> Appliquer.

daGo
la source
Frère Geek, j'ai supprimé ce package et il a également supprimé le plugin Shockwave de la liste des plugins dans mon Firefox 53.
daGo
Réclamation intéressante. Sur quelle version d'Ubuntu cela fonctionnait-il? Selon vous, quel fichier du package flashplugin-installer est le plugin réel?
Elder Geek
OS élémentaire Freya basé sur Ubuntu 14.04: Linux linux-desktop 4.4.0-72-generic # 93 ~ 14.04.1-Ubuntu SMP ven 31 mars 15:05:15 UTC 2017 x86_64 x86_64 x86_64 GNU / Linux Après la suppression de l'installateur de flashplugin Shockwave le plugin a disparu. Il y avait probablement des dépendances, je n'en suis pas sûr. Date de début: 2017-04-23 19:08:38 Ligne de commande: / usr / sbin / synaptic Purge: flashplugin-installer: amd64 (25.0.0.148ubuntu0.14.04.1) Date de fin: 2017-04-23 19: 08:41
daGo
Votre hypothèse de base selon laquelle ce qui fonctionne ostensiblement pour Elementary OS fonctionne pour Ubuntu est erronée. Si, comme vous le dites, la suppression de ce package fonctionne pour le système d'exploitation élémentaire, vous souhaiterez peut-être partager ces informations sur unix.stackexchange.com où vous pourrez publier à la fois la question et la réponse et où elles seraient sur le sujet et éventuellement utiles à d'autres utilisateurs du système d'exploitation élémentaire
Elder Geek
Eh bien, assez bien, dans la plupart des cas, cela fonctionne vice-versa. C'est un bon conseil. J'ai installé flashplugin-installer en ce moment et le plugin est de nouveau apparu. Le nom BTW du fichier pour Shockwave Flash (v.25) est libflashplayer.so. Suggérez-vous de supprimer ma réponse?
daGo
2

En réponse au commentaire d'Elder: "La suppression du package d'installation ne supprimera pas le plugin" , je voulais juste préciser que les scripts de pré-traitement du package flashplugin-installer, suppriment le plugin, tant que vous prenez soin de le marquer pour une suppression complète ou utilisez l'action "purger", comme le recommandent les deux réponses.

Si vous voulez vérifier, localisez simplement le plugin sur votre système de fichiers:

$ ll /usr/lib/mozilla/plugins/
flashplugin-alternative.so -> /etc/alternatives/mozilla-flashplugin

$ ll /etc/alternatives/mozilla-flashplugin
/etc/alternatives/mozilla-flashplugin -> /usr/lib/flashplugin-installer/libflashplayer.so

$ ll /usr/lib/flashplugin-installer/libflashplayer.so
/usr/lib/flashplugin-installer/libflashplayer.so

Maintenant, supprimez le package flash-installer avec:

apt-get purge flashplugin-installer

et vérifiez que le plugin lui-même a été supprimé:

$ ll /usr/lib/mozilla/plugins/
No such file or directory

$ ll /etc/alternatives/mozilla-flashplugin
No such file or directory

$ ll /usr/lib/flashplugin-installer/libflashplayer.so
No such file or directory
Demis Palma ツ
la source
Je ne doute pas que la purge du package comme dans la réponse précédemment acceptée supprime le plugin. J'ai modifié votre réponse pour supprimer votre fausse hypothèse. Il semble que vous m'ayez mal compris, peut-être à propos d'un commentaire que j'ai fait concernant Elementary OS.
Ancien Geek
Non @ElderGeek, je n'ai pas fait référence au commentaire sur Elementary OS. J'ai fait référence à votre premier commentaire: "La suppression du package d'installation ne supprimera pas le plugin".
Demis Palma
Alors pourquoi le purgez-vous plutôt que de le supprimer dans votre réponse si la suppression du package supprimera le plugin?
Elder Geek
Je viens de dire que les scripts de prétraitement supprimeront le plugin. Bien sûr, je me réfère à l'action de "purge" comme suggéré dans les deux réponses, et comme il semble logique basé sur la question d'origine. Si vous souhaitez avertir de l'action "supprimer", je suis d'accord: il laisse ses fichiers de configuration sur le système en plus du plugin téléchargé.
Demis Palma ツ
C'était exactement mon point. Clairement, @daGo a reçu le message car la réponse a été modifiée et corrigée le lendemain.
Elder Geek